The Ultimate Guide to Dodge Ram Truck Engine Parts Maintenance Performance and Reliability For years the Dodge Ram now merely known as RAM has stood as a titan in the American automobile landscape Popular for its pulling capability rugged toughness and renowned styling the heart of every Ram truck is its engine Whether visit website is the famous 57 L HEMI V8 the workhorse 67 L Cummins Turbo Diesel or the efficient 36 L Pentastar V6 understanding the elaborate components that comprise these powerhouses is vital for any owner or enthusiast
Keeping a Ram truck requires more than simply routine oil changes it requires a comprehensive understanding of the engine parts that keep the lorry moving This guide explores the vital engine components of Dodge Ram trucks offering technical insights into their function wear signs and value
1 The Core Powerplants An Overview Before diving into specific parts it is necessary to classify the engines most typically found in the Ram lineup Each engine has a special architecture requiring specific parts and upkeep schedules

Pistons and Connecting Rods Pistons are the slugs that move up and down within the cylinder In Ram engines especially the hightorque Cummins diesel these are heavyduty components designed to manage high compression ratios Linking rods link the pistons to the crankshaft if these stop working the engine can suffer catastrophic damage typically described as throwing a rod
The Camshaft and Valvetrain The camshaft manages the timing of the consumption and exhaust valves In the 57 L HEMI engine the valvetrain is a frequent topic of conversation The shift to MultiDisplacement System MDS technology which turns off cylinders to save fuel relies on specialized lifters
Camshaft Rotates to openclose valves Lifters Actuate the pushrods in overhead valve engines Rocker Arms Transfer movement to the valves Cylinder Heads The cylinder heads home the valves stimulate plugs in gas engines and fuel injectors Modern Ram engines frequently use aluminum heads to reduce weight and enhance heat dissipation A blown head gasket is a significant problem where the seal between the block and the head fails resulting in coolant leakages and getting too hot
3 Fuel and Air Delivery Systems For an engine to produce power it must breathe effectively Dodge Ram trucks make use of sophisticated systems to handle the airtofuel ratio
Fuel Injectors In the Cummins diesel motor highpressure commonrail fuel injection is utilized These injectors must deliver fuel at incredibly high pressures as much as 30000 PSI In gas HEMI engines fuel injectors are responsible for atomizing gasoline for a clean burn
Signs of failure Rough idling decreased fuel economy and engine misfires Throttle Body and Intake Manifold The consumption manifold disperses air to the cylinders In many contemporary Ram 1500s the intake manifold is made from a strengthened composite product to conserve weight The throttle body sits at the entrance of the manifold managing the amount of air entering based on the drivers pedal input
Turbochargers Diesel Specific The 67 L Cummins utilizes a Variable Geometry Turbocharger VGT Unlike standard turbos the VGT can adjust its internal vanes to enhance increase across the whole RPM range lowering turbo lag and functioning as an exhaust brake to assist with heavy towing
4 Cooling and Lubrication Parts Heat is the primary enemy of engine longevity Dodge Ram trucks are typically used for heavy carrying which generates tremendous thermal energy
Water Pump and Thermostat The water pump distributes coolant through the engine block and radiator A stopping working water pump frequently gives an alerting through a weep hole leakage or a grinding noise The thermostat functions as a gatekeeper staying closed till the engine reaches operating temperature level and after that opening to allow cooling
Oil Pump and Filtration The oil pump provides the blood pressure for the engine Without correct lubrication metalonmetal contact would damage the engine in minutes

The HEMI Tick The dreaded HEMI Tick is typically caused by one of 2 concerns
Exhaust Manifold Bolts The bolts often shear off causing an exhaust leakage that seems like a metal ticking Lifter Failure If the roller bearings in a lifter fail they can score the camshaft needing an enormous engine teardown TIPM Totally Integrated Power Module While technically an electrical element the TIPM handles power to many engine parts consisting of the fuel pump If the TIPM fails the truck may stall or decline to start typically mimicking a mechanical engine failure
EGR Valves and DPF Filters Diesel The Exhaust Gas Recirculation EGR valve and Diesel Particulate Filter DPF are emissions components on Cummins engines Gradually these can end up being blocked with soot resulting in limp mode where the trucks power is significantly restricted to protect the engine

Often Asked Questions FAQ Q1 Why does my Ram engine use 2 stimulate plugs per cylinder Most 57 L HEMI engines utilize two spark plugs per cylinder 16 total This style guarantees a more complete and constant burn of the airfuel mixture enhancing power and decreasing emissions
Q2 What is Death Wobble and is it an engine part No Death Wobble is a steering and suspension issue common in durable trucks Ram 25003500 It is not connected to the engine parts though the vibrations might seem like they are originating from the drivetrain
Q3 Can I use routine oil in my Ram Cummins Diesel No Diesel engines generate substantially more soot and operate under higher pressures than gas engines You should utilize oil particularly ranked for diesel engines normally CK4 or CJ4 to secure internal parts and the emissions system
Q4 How typically should I alter the PCV valve The Positive Crankcase Ventilation PCV valve must usually be examined every 30000 to 50000 miles A clogged PCV valve can cause oil leaks by increasing internal engine pressure
Q5 What is the advantage of the eTorque system in newer Ram 1500s The eTorque system changes the conventional generator with a motorgenerator unit It assists the engines crankshaft during gear shifts and initial velocity supplying smoother transitions and somewhat much better fuel economy
